Why Choose Female Bettas?

Female bettas are often less aggressive than their male counterparts, making them more suitable for community tanks. They showcase a variety of colors and fin types, making them visually stunning additions. Moreover, they can live peacefully together in pairs or small groups—unlike males, who should be housed separately to avoid fighting.

Tips for Ensuring a Healthy Environment

When you're considering buying female bettas, it's essential to set up an appropriate environment to ensure their health and longevity.

1. Tank Size

A minimum of a 10-gallon tank is recommended for two female bettas. This space allows them to establish their territory and reduces aggression.

2. Water Conditions

Maintain stable water parameters—temperature should be between 76-82°F, pH around 6.5-7.5, and ammonia levels at zero. Regularly test the water using a reliable kit.

3. Hiding Spots

Provide plenty of hiding spots using decorations like plants, caves, or driftwood. This setup helps reduce stress by allowing the fish to escape if they feel threatened.

4. Feeding

Feed your female bettas a balanced diet, including high-quality pellets, frozen or live food, and occasional treats like freeze-dried worms.

What to Expect After Purchase

Once you bring your new female bettas home, introduce them to the tank gradually to minimize stress. Use a quarantine tank if possible, as this will help prevent any diseases from affecting your main tank.

Observation

Observe their behavior closely over the first few days. If you notice any signs of aggression, you may need to intervene by adding more hiding spots or, in extreme cases, separating them.

Additional Value: Cost-Saving Tips for Bettas

  1. DIY Aquarium Décor: Instead of buying expensive decorations, consider creating your own using safe materials like PVC pipes or silk plants. This can help save money while providing a stimulating environment.

  2. Regular Maintenance: Keeping the tank clean reduces disease risk, minimizing additional costs for medicines and sick fish replacements. Regular water changes (25% weekly) can help maintain water quality.

  3. Bulk Buying Fish Food: Purchase fish food in bulk to save money over time. Look for sales or discounts in pet stores, as this can lead to significant savings.
